We have an application which was working okay till last month. But after the last windows update our clients are getting issues with access database. access database got corrupted.  We ran compact and repair. But it still getting corrupted again and again.  This issue started right after the window update. clients are on different OS. Like server 2018, server 2012 and windows 10.

Is there anything i have check in new windows update or any other step to prevent database corruption?

    error 3343 unrecognized database format . Clients are getting it when they are using it.

    Did you try rolling back recent updates?

    Are all your users all running the same version of Access?  Which one?

    Is your database properly split and each user given their own local copy of the front-end?
